1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the main idea of a passage?
Back
The main idea is a statement that tells what the passage is mostly about.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are supporting details?
Back
Supporting details are facts, examples, or descriptions that help explain or support the main idea.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a topic sentence?
Back
A topic sentence is a sentence that expresses the main idea of a paragraph.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does the term 'topic' refer to?
Back
The topic is the subject or theme of a passage.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which sentence describes the main idea?
Back
The sentence that summarizes the overall message of the passage.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do supporting details relate to the main idea?
Back
Supporting details provide evidence or examples that reinforce the main idea.
